Total Crime Rate
209.6 per 1,000
All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Havercroft Way area has the 10th highest crime rate of 68 local areas in Batley West , and the 122nd highest crime rate of 1,334 local areas in Kirklees .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Havercroft Way (WF17 8AP) in the last 12 months was 209.6 per 1,000 residents and was 137.0% higher than the Batley West average (88.5 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 29 offences recorded. The least common crime was Robbery with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Public order ( 500.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Anti-social behaviour 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 36 (≈ 123.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 2.9%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-25.2%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Havercroft Way (WF17 8AP), the main crime hotspot is near Common Road. Police recorded 26 crimes here, including 17 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
